Output 290ed634d24d195fa7229c3653038e2f0b756ea58c1845972f3044c1516352ee:1

value
86033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af27d82a6a92d069a02bcd2820e87bf98c44e841 OP_EQUAL
address
3Hf9uYvvnawxQu9Ho7CXenwAQ7xx4iMaT6
transaction
290ed634d24d195fa7229c3653038e2f0b756ea58c1845972f3044c1516352ee